Drive Chain Related Parts Inspection

Refer to "Rear Sprocket / Rear Sprocket Mounting Drum
Removal and Installation (Page 3A-4)".
Dust Seal
Inspect the dust seal for wear or damage. If any damage
is found, replace the dust seal with a new one.
Bearing
Inspect the play of the sprocket mounting drum bearing
by hand while it is in the drum. Rotate the inner race by
hand to inspect for abnormal noise and smooth rotation.
Replace the bearing if there is anything unusual.
Engine Sprocket and Rear Sprocket
Inspect the sprocket teeth for wear. If they are worn as
shown, replace the engine sprocket, rear sprocket and
drive chain as a set.

Wheel Damper
Inspect the dampers for wear and damage. Replace the
damper if there is anything unusual.

Sprocket Mounting Drum Dust Seal / Bearing
Removal and Installation
Removal
1) Remove the rear sprocket mounting drum assembly
from the rear wheel hub. Refer to "Rear Sprocket /
Rear Sprocket Mounting Drum Removal and
Installation (Page 3A-4)".
2) Remove the retainer (1).
3) Remove the sprocket mounting drum dust seal (2)
using the special tool.
Special tool
(A): 09913–50121 (Oil seal remover)
